Chapter 1020: Chapter 1020: All Borrowed and Not Returned!

Sensing the intense murderous intent coming from Yang Xiaotian, Hu Zonglai could not hide his shock and panic, hastily taking flight, attempting to escape.

However, just as he was about to desperately flee without regard for anything, he saw Yang Xiaotian casually wave his hand, a sword qi tore through the void, and instantly it struck Hu Zonglai’s body.

The sword qi pierced through Hu Zonglai’s back and then exited through his chest, striking a distant mountain peak.

The mountain peak was blasted through.

And Hu Zonglai fell from the sky and smashed heavily onto the ground.

Hu Zonglai lay on the ground, unable to conceal the fear in his expression, his mouth attempting to say something, but in the end, he did not utter a sound, then he stopped, no longer breathing.

Wang Qian, Deng Fang, and others looked at Hu Zonglai’s corpse in surprise, and at the same time thought of Yang Xiaotian’s sword just now, they were all shocked.

Was it the Sword Domain at the Great Accomplishment Realm?

It seems that in their Dragon Kingdom, no one has yet cultivated the Sword Domain to the Great Accomplishment Realm, right?

Not even their current Nation Lord.

Yang Xiaotian turned his head and looked over.

Deng Fang snapped out of his daze, then approached Yang Xiaotian and excitedly prostrated on the ground, "Deng Fang pays his respects to Sect Master!"

The other Elders and Wang Qian also awoke from their shock and prostrated themselves one after another, performing the respectful greeting towards Yang Xiaotian.

Everyone was extremely excited.

Seeing everyone greet him and address him as Sect Master, Yang Xiaotian hesitated for a moment, then had everyone rise.

Deng Fang and the others rose, still filled with excitement.

Following that, Yang Xiaotian asked Deng Fang and others to deal with Hu Zonglai’s corpse.

The Holy Son of Heavenly Demon was thrown to the ground by Yang Xiaotian, his head busted and feeling both shocked and enraged, he glanced at Hu Zonglai’s corpse and glared at Yang Xiaotian, "You better let me go, otherwise, my master will surely lead the eighteen war gods and trample the Star Dragon Sect!" n𝚘vp𝚞𝚋.com

"Then I’ll wait." Yang Xiaotian spoke with an indifferent expression and with one palm strike, he smashed the Holy Son of Heavenly Demon into the ground, leaving him half-dead before having Wang Qian throw him into the Star Dragon Sect’s prison.

Seeing the Holy Son of Heavenly Demon being smashed half-dead, Deng Fang and others were all trembling with fear. The power of the Heavenly Demon Sect Master was terrifying, and if he found out his disciple had been smashed half-dead and jailed in the Star Dragon Sect’s prison, he would surely be enraged.

Then, Yang Xiaotian had Deng Fang arrange accommodations for himself and the others, and Deng Fang immediately personally arranged some of the best palaces within the Sect for Yang Xiaotian.

Upon seeing the best palaces of the Star Dragon Sect that Deng Fang had arranged for them, Yang Xiaotian shook his head. Although these were the finest palaces of the Star Dragon Sect, they were far from comparable to the cave dwelling he had lived in at the Heaven and Earth Divine Mansion.

They were not just a little, but significantly lacking.

Seeing the look on Yang Xiaotian’s face, Deng Fang felt quite embarrassed, "Sect Master, these are already the best palaces in our Star Dragon Sect."

"It’s fine," Yang Xiaotian waved his hand and spoke, "You go handle your affairs first, then come back later and take me to the Sect’s Scripture Storing Hall."

Although he had learned from the fragmentary consciousness of Primordial Dragon Ao Xu that he had left behind a Sect and treasures in the Dragon Kingdom, he did not know the exact location of the treasures, hence, he wanted to examine the Sect’s Scriptures.

"Yes, Sect Master." Deng Fang responded respectfully, performed a bow, and then withdrew.

Not long after, Deng Fang came over and then personally led Yang Xiaotian and Meng Bingxue to the Star Dragon Sect’s Scripture Storing Hall.

The Star Dragon Sect’s Scripture Storing Hall was indeed grand, established halfway up a large mountain peak, very magnificent. However, as Yang Xiaotian entered the Scripture Storing Hall, he found that many of the bookshelves inside were sparsely populated and did not have many books.

At a glance, each bookshelf appeared the same.

Yang Xiaotian frowned.

Deng Fang felt somewhat embarrassed and explained, "Sect Master, over the years, our Sect’s Scripture Storing Hall has been frequently robbed, and thus many Cultivation Technique Manuals and unique skills have been stolen."

Yang Xiaotian was taken aback upon hearing the words and shook his head. It seemed that the Star Dragon Sect was in even worse condition than he had imagined, with even their Cultivation Technique Manuals and unique skills being stolen. How were the disciples supposed to cultivate or improve?

Cultivation Techniques and unique skills were the foundation for the development of a Sect.

Without them, the Sect was like duckweed adrift.

"Where are all the books related to your Ancestor?" asked Yang Xiaotian.

Deng Fang quickly replied, "On the second floor."

He then hurriedly led Yang Xiaotian to the deepest part of a bookshelf on the second floor.

However, on that vast bookshelf, there were only a few books placed.

While other bookshelves had dozens or hundreds of books, this one in front of them had only three—a pitifully small number.

Yang Xiaotian looked at the lonely three books on the shelf and said solemnly, "Are these the only three books related to your Ancestor?"

Deng Fang hemmed and hawed, "Before, this bookshelf also had dozens of books, but over the years, some were stolen, and others were borrowed by the Liang Family of Dragon Kingdom and the Profound Yin Sect."

"Borrowed?" Yang Xiaotian’s expression darkened, "And they haven’t been returned?"

"They haven’t been returned!" Deng Fang said with his head lowered, not daring to look at Yang Xiaotian.

The Godslayer King and Red-Haired Old Demon exchanged glances.

Red-Haired Old Demon chuckled and said, "We know about those borrowed, but do we know who stole the books?"

Deng Fang’s voice was low as he said, "Some were disciples of the Heavenly Master Sect, some from the Black Emperor City. Not long after the Star Dragon Sect’s Star Dragon Divine Skill Manuals were stolen, a disciple of the Heavenly Master Sect, Duan Shao, had once used the Star Dragon Divine Skill of our Star Dragon Sect."

"Sect Master Wang had gone to the Heavenly Master Sect to argue the case, demanding Duan Shao to return the Star Dragon Divine Skill Manuals, but he and his master beat Sect Master Wang."

"They even said—"

At this point, Deng Fang paused.

"Said what?" Yang Xiaotian asked in a deep voice.

"They claimed that the Star Dragon Divine Skill Manuals were their own creation and that if the disciples of the Star Dragon Sect dared to cause unwarranted trouble at the Heavenly Master Sect again, they would break our disciples’ legs and ruin their Dantian and Divine Veins," finished Deng Fang.

Yang Xiaotian’s expression turned cold.

Then, Yang Xiaotian further inquired about which other Sects’ disciples had come to steal, and he noted them down one by one.

Afterward, Yang Xiaotian began to look through the three lonely books in front of the second-floor bookshelf.

Soon, Yang Xiaotian finished flipping through them.

These three books were merely ones that had been perused by Primordial Dragon Ao Xu before, with some places marked but of no reference value whatsoever to Yang Xiaotian in his quest for the treasure.

"Take me to the Star Dragon Sect’s Treasure Vault," Yang Xiaotian said to Deng Fang.

Without daring to disobey, Deng Fang quickly led Yang Xiaotian and the others to the Star Dragon Sect’s Treasure Vault.

Upon opening it, however, they saw that the vault was entirely empty—let alone Heaven and Earth Treasures, there were hardly a few Divine Spirit Stones.

Some Divine Medicines were as old as a million years, with the oldest being a million years and only a few plants of that vintage. The rest were hundreds of thousands of years old, far from possessing any Divine Medicine that was ten million years old, not even those two million years old!

In the corner lay a pile of Divine Artifacts of poor quality, which were practically indistinguishable from scrap metal.

Yang Xiaotian felt a heaviness in his heart. The Star Dragon Sect had no Cultivation Technique Manuals, no unique skills, and now, not even a few Divine Grade Spirit Stones! Without Divine Spirit Stones, how was a Sect supposed to maintain its everyday expenses!
